
Wyssta Services Inc. agreed to a $12.67 million class action settlement to resolve claims it violated federal and Illinois privacy laws by tracking Delta Dental plan members’ online activity.
The Delta Dental settlement benefits individuals who held an account on the Delta Dental healthcare portal between Jan. 23, 2021, and Jan. 23, 2025.
According to the class action lawsuit, Wyssta violated the federal Electronic Communications Privacy Act and the Illinois Eavesdropping Statute by tracking Delta Dental plan members’ online activity without their consent. The plaintiff in the case says he and other Delta Dental plan members were harmed by Wyssta’s alleged actions.
Delta Dental is a not-for-profit organization that claims to have the largest dental network in the United States with both individual and corporate dental plans. Wyssta is a wholly owned subsidiary that provides a wide range of services for Delta Dental companies across the United States.
Wyssta has not admitted any wrongdoing but agreed to pay $12,670,284 to resolve the privacy class action lawsuit.
Under the terms of the Delta Dental settlement, class members can receive a cash payment of up to $16.50. Exact payments will vary depending on the number of claims filed with the settlement. If a large number of claims are filed, payments may be reduced on a pro rata basis.
The deadline for exclusion and objection is Aug. 20, 2026.
The final approval hearing for the web tracking settlement is scheduled for Sept. 9, 2026.
To receive a settlement payment, class members must submit a valid claim form by Aug. 20, 2026.

Case Name
Feeler v. Wyssta Services Inc., Case No. 2026LA000050, in the Circuit Court of Sangamon County, Illinois
